GYFTC8Y 6-288 Core Fig-8 Self Supporting Fiber Optic Cable

The structure of GYFTC8Y optical cable is to sleeve the optical fiber into the PBT loose tube, and the loose tube is filled with waterproof compound. The center of the cable core is a non-metallic reinforced core, and the loose tube (and filler rope) is twisted around the central reinforced core to form a compact and circular cable core. The cable core and the steel wire strands are integrated into a figure-8 polyethylene sheath
